
Neave Merrick, aka Subliminal Cherry, delivers a fractured post punk masterpiece with xyaxis4 (can’t think straight). This Brighton-based artist conjures an abstract no wave sonic expedition drenched in 80s experimental wave and dadaist echoes. Imagine Buzz Kull colliding with wild, raw energy, all under a potent punk veil. The album is an intoxicating mix of dissonance and rhythm, pushing boundaries while paying homage to the genre’s rebellious spirit.
It’s not just music; it’s a chaotic, thrilling experience that demands your attention from start to finish.
